Rental marketplace connecting renters to 6M+ apartments with AI-powered matching
Apartment List operates a two-sided rental marketplace at scale—6M+ units indexed, serving both renters and property managers. The tech stack (Kotlin, Ruby, TypeScript, React, Next.js on Rails + Spring + Node.js, backed by PostgreSQL + MongoDB + GCP/AWS) reflects a mature platform with deep personalization needs. Heavy investment in ML infrastructure (TensorFlow, PyTorch, scikit-learn, Vertex AI) and an active roadmap around AI recommendations and leasing solutions signal a shift toward automation and conversion optimization, while the sales and marketing hiring velocity suggests aggressive landlord acquisition and renter growth initiatives.
Apartment List is a rental marketplace built to simplify the renting process for tenants while connecting them to property managers and landlords. The platform curates and indexes over 6 million rental units and uses machine learning to match renters to suitable properties. Revenue flows from both renter-facing tools and B2B partnerships with property management companies. The organization operates across multiple geographies—hiring from the United States, Israel, United Kingdom, and Canada—with a balanced but engineering-forward team structure spanning product, data, sales, and marketing functions.
Backend: Kotlin, Ruby, Spring, Node.js, Python; frontend: React, Next.js, TypeScript; data: PostgreSQL, MongoDB, MySQL, BigQuery; infrastructure: GCP, AWS; ML: TensorFlow, PyTorch, scikit-learn, Vertex AI; sales/ops: Salesforce, Gong, Salesloft.
Active projects include a personalized recommendation engine, AI leasing solutions, marketplace monetization improvements, and a scalable ML-driven system architecture. Also rolling out an internal AI platform adoption and key metrics dashboards for product roadmap decisions.
Other companies in the same industry, closest in size